Output 3178facd16434b61646995993b7f7e9e66e0286f63355e247b8db23cd6ea142f:1

value
2422036
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59f1b91b49af01190877cbdb5c4ca84060c06d4f OP_EQUAL
address
39tbdq71AQf8BHDWETAbiA5fE4tnkf8NMt
transaction
3178facd16434b61646995993b7f7e9e66e0286f63355e247b8db23cd6ea142f
spent
true